Can You Take Your Driving Test in Your Own Automobile? You Wager!

The short answer is yes, you can. You can use your cars and truck for driving lessons, private practice and take your useful driving test. Additional practice in your own automobile suggests that you will feel more familiar with the lorry, which may increase your possibilities of passing.

While many people use their driving instructor’s vehicle, having the ability to drive your own lorry or a buddy or member of the family, means you’ll feel more confident controlling the vehicle, making manoeuvers and the referral points, which all helps to make your practical test less stressful.

What you require to know about utilizing your own automobile

In order to utilize your own cars and truck to take your driving test, there are some things you require to examine. Many of them may seem apparent, but it’s worth acquainting yourself with what is needed of your vehicle to ensure its test all set.

Your cars and truck must:

  • be taxed
  • be insured for a driving test (check with your insurance company).
  • If it’s over 3 years old), be roadworthy and have a current MOT (.
  • have no warning lights showing, for instance, the airbag warning light or engine warning light.
  • have no tyre damage and the legal tread depth on each tyre– you can’t have a space-saver extra tyre fitted.
  • be smoke-free– this implies you can’t smoke in it just before or during the test.
  • be able to reach at least 62mph and have a mph speedometer (which shouldn’t be an issue for practically every cars and truck on the road).
  • have 4 wheels and an optimum authorised mass (MAM) of no more than 3,500 kg.

The following should be fitted to the automobile:.

an additional interior rear-view mirror for the inspector.

L-plates (‘ L’ or ‘D’ plates in Wales) on the front and back.

a guest seatbelt for the examiner and a correct guest head restraint (not a slip-on type).

Look for security recalls.

If your cars and truck has been recalled for security factors then you will not have the ability to utilize the cars and truck for your test unless you have proof that it’s safe, and you must have this with you when you take your test. The bright side is that you can inspect online to see if your cars and truck has any impressive recalls.

You need to bring proof that states among the following:.

  • the vehicle was recalled and the recall work has been done.
  • the car was recalled however didn’t need any work to be done.
  • the vehicle wasn’t part of the recall.

What to anticipate from your first driving lesson

What to anticipate from your first driving lesson

Getting ready for your first driving lesson

Feeling a bit jittery prior to your first driving lesson is to be anticipated. Every driver on the road today has actually been where you are right now. They all made it through that very first lesson, and beyond– therefore will you!

Why am I so worried?

If you’re feeling anxious, do not stress, it’s totally natural. What you’re feeling is the fear of the unexpected. It’s the reason any brand-new scenario makes us worried.

What to expect from my very first driving lesson?

The PickupThe pickup

Your driving instructor will have set up a pickup area with you– more than likely your house, or outside your school, work or college. You do not require to get behind the wheel just yet! Your instructor will pick you up and drive you to a quiet street free from traffic– the ideal place for you to get to know the fundamentals.

orange_line_icon_steering_wheelThe cockpit drill

OK. Now it’s time to switch so you’re in the driver’s seat. While parked, your instructor will talk you through the DSSSM cockpit drill– how every vehicle driver needs to begin their journey:

  • Doors firmly closed?
  • Seat in a comfortable position?
  • Guiding position developed?
  • Seatbelts on?
  • Mirrors adjusted?

carGetting to know the car

Now your instructor will talk you through the automobile control’s, including your ABC– accelerator, brake and clutch. You’ll learn how to run the indications, mirrors, handbrake and the gear stick.

roadGetting moving!

Depending on the length of your lesson, you must now get the opportunity to really drive. This can be an intimidating minute however it deserves keeping in mind that– thanks to the magic of double control vehicles your instructor is every bit as in control of the vehicle as you are, so do not fret about making mistakes.

Prior to you get going, your trainer will talk you through some of the driving fundamentals, which might consist of:

  • Moving off– this is a phrase you’ll hear a lot. It implies getting the automobile and equipments ready for driving off from a stationary position
  • Clutch control– how to operate the clutch and discover, consisting of discovering the bite point
  • Signalling
  • How and when to change equipment
  • How to stop the car– manner ins which you can use the brake, handbrake and clutch to slow and stop
  • Fundamental parking– pointers for how to park at the kerb

You’ll usually just drive a very brief range, and along a straight road, simply to get you accustomed to the feel of the automobile and the basic controls.

tophyEnd of lesson

And that’s it. Your trainer will then drive you back to your drop off point and you can have a chat about how the lesson went, and what you’ll cover in the next lesson

If you more than happy with your instructor you might want to talk with them about making a block booking as this can work out cheaper than scheduling specific lessons.

Practical prep pointers for your first driving lesson.

  • When should you schedule?– whether you’re an early riser or a night owl, pick the time of day when you feel freshest
  • 2-hour lessons– it’s a good idea to schedule a longer 2-hour lesson at. This gives you time to get picked up, driven to your lesson location, go through the fundamentals and have a shot at driving
  • Sleep– try to get a good night’s sleep beforehand and do not drink the night prior to
  • Provisional licence– make certain you have actually got this with you for your first lesson so your instructor can see it
  • What to use– stay with flat shoes with versatile or thin soles so you can feel the automobile respond better to what you’re doing. Comfortable clothing will assist you unwind and manoeuvre more easily
  • Speak with others– have a chat with loved ones who drive or head to a first-time driver forum to get suggestions and stories from those who’ve existed before
  • Ask questions– don’t be afraid to ask your instructor a lot of questions. Do not worry if you think your questions silly, trust us, trainers have heard them all in the past. They exist to assist, and having your concerns answered will instantly enhance your confidence

Factors to consider Before You Find Out To Drive

It’s just natural to wish to pass your driving test as soon as possible, after all, driving adds a lot liberty to your life. Driving is likewise a skill that brings a massive quantity of value to your life, but there are things you must consider prior to you start discovering to drive.

Learning To Drive & The Legal Requirements

In order to find out to drive, there are legal requirements you should comply with, including:

  • Hold a valid provisional driving licence, you can make an application for one at gov.uk here.
  • You can only drive an automobile when you are 17 years of age, however, you can request your provisionary licence from the age of 15 years and 9 months.
  • Must be able to check out a number plate from 20 metres away.
  • If you are finding out to drive with a good friend or member of the family, by law they must be a certified driver with a minimum of 3 years on a complete car driving licence, whilst being over the age of 21.
  • That being stated, the car you find out in need to likewise be insured, taxed, have a legitimate MOT and display screen L plates on the front and back.

Reserving Driving Lessons

When it concerns driving lessons you need to only spend for lessons if the individual is either:

  • An authorized driving trainer (ADI), or
  • A trainee driving instructor

, if you’re unsure about an instructors credentials ask to see their Driver and Automobile Standards Company (DVSA) badge.. If the badge is green it suggests they are an approved driving trainer, a pink badge suggests they’re a student. It is suggested to have up to 45 hours of driving lessons, this is something to consider before you start discovering to drive.
